Richemont Logistics Project Coordinator
Richemont, a prestigious leader in the luxury goods sector, is renowned for its portfolio of illustrious maisons, each embodying a unique heritage of craftsmanship. As part of a global conglomerate, Richemont offers an unparalleled environment for professional growth, fostering innovation and excellence in every facet of its operations.
- Support and execute logistics and operations projects, ensuring alignment with company strategies and goals.
- Define project scope, goals, plans, and resources autonomously or in collaboration with the Project Manager.
- Execute and control project plans, maintaining comprehensive documentation and effectively communicating progress and changes.
- Conduct training for personnel involved in projects and follow up on implemented projects to assess effectiveness.
- Prepare reports and analyses related to business operational flows and support functions.
- Coordinate the implementation of new dashboards, ensuring data validation with operations and regional teams.
- Monitor and communicate regulatory changes affecting importation and distribution, ensuring compliance with governmental requirements.
- Perform product trade compliance activities, including analysis, training, and reporting.
- Create tools for environmental reporting and collect data for ESG initiatives, providing training for related activities.
- Support maintenance and incident resolution of operational tools, and assist in logistics tenders and special purchases.
- Manage the purchase order and invoice submission process for the projects department.
- Bachelor’s Degree in International Business, Supply Chain, or a related field.
- Over 3 years of experience in logistics project management.
- Background in logistics, operations, or supply chain.
- Advanced proficiency in English.
- High proficiency in Microsoft Excel, including Macros and Visual Basic programming.
- Familiarity with EWM/ERP/SAP systems.
- Knowledge of quality methodologies such as ISO 9001 and continuous improvement.
- Understanding of supply chain regulatory topics is advantageous.
